STRucfuRE, GOVERNANCE AND MANAGEMEKr
Governlng Document
AL MANHAL is a limited company constituted as a charity and registered with the Charity Commlssion
on 24th July 2013 under charity number 1153046. It is govemed by a company strurture with
memorandum and articles incorporated in 2012 company number 0821x1767.
Organizational Structure
The directors are the charity trustees and are responsible for the general control and management of
the charlty. The trustees give their time freely and unless approved by the Board receive no
remuneration. The trustees meet tO8ether and are responsible for decisions taken in relation to
activities provided by the charity.
Recruitment and Appointmeiit of Trustees
The existing trustees are responsible for the ￿crUItment and appointment of new trustees

To advance Islamic EducatK)n or awareness in accordance with the Teachin8 of the Quran
and Sunnah by means of Religiou5 Classes and otherwise.
AI MANHAL aims to provide Social, Cultural and Islamic Educational support for women in and around
Manchester. whatever their culturnl or back8round may be.
Our aim is to promote understanding between communities of different races and faiths and
promote facilities that provide for social and educational development of Muslims within the wider
community.
We believe a development of faith with social seThices through education and tralning combined will
help build a strong, peaceful local community that is confident enough to engage with and make a
positive contribution to wider society. We believe our actNtties are helpin8 this comrnunity
development process and delivering public benefft.
